Abstract

The utility model discloses a device for feeding back the connection state of a connector for a locomotive, which comprises a pin pair, wherein the pin pair comprises a male pin and a female pin, the male pin is provided with a pin body, and the female pin is provided with a pin hole which can be inserted by the pin body; further comprising: the travel switch is arranged on the inner wall of the pinhole; the state display is in communication connection with the travel switch and used for displaying the state of the travel switch; when the needle body is inserted into the needle hole, the state display displays that the travel switch is in a first state; when the needle body is not inserted into the needle hole, the state display displays that the travel switch is in the second state. Owing to adopted above-mentioned technical scheme, compare with prior art, the utility model discloses every contact pin of feedback directly perceived is to correctly connecting. When a certain male pin cannot be correctly inserted into the female pin due to deflection, pin withdrawal or pin breakage, the male pin can be quickly identified through the display of the state display, and maintenance personnel can be reminded to correct the pin in time through the alarm, so that the good connection of each pair of pins is ensured.

Description

Device for feeding back connection state of connector for locomotive
Technical Field
The utility model relates to a rail vehicle basic unit field, concretely relates to connector connection state feedback device for locomotive.
Background
The electric locomotive adopts the reconnection line and the connector to transmit signals and electric energy between two or more sections. During the locomotive marshalling or decompiling process, the connectors between the two cars need to be connected or disconnected. One end of the connector is a male pin, and the other end of the connector is a female pin.
Connectors have widely used non-centrosymmetric structures to prevent errors, but it is unclear whether the internal male pin is well connected with the female pin after the two ends of the connector are buckled. For example, in a HXD1 locomotive, nearly 30 wires are connected in one connector, and the situation that the connection between a male pin and a female pin is poor often exists. The contact pin is deflected, the contact pin is withdrawn, even the contact pin is broken, and the like, and the locomotive communication fault is caused by poor connection. Because the bad connection can not be found in time, the fault can be cleared only by waiting for a section of the locomotive to report the fault, and the normal use of the locomotive is seriously influenced.
If when the connector is buckled, the connection state of the male contact pin and the female contact pin can be fed back quickly. The error can be corrected in time to ensure that each connection is good.
SUMMERY OF THE UTILITY MODEL
For solving the problem that the connection state can't be fed back to current connector among the background art, the utility model provides a connector connection state feedback device for locomotive, concrete technical scheme is as follows.
A connector connection state feedback device for a locomotive comprises a pin pair, wherein the pin pair comprises a male pin and a female pin, the male pin is provided with a pin body, and the female pin is provided with a pin hole into which the pin body can be inserted; further comprising:
the travel switch is arranged on the inner wall of the pinhole; the travel switch is in a first state when the needle body is inserted into the needle hole and is in a second state when the needle body is not inserted into the needle hole;
and the state display is in communication connection with the travel switch and is used for displaying the state of the travel switch.
With the above structure, when the needle body is inserted into the needle hole, the travel switch is pressed to enter the first state (communication); when the needle body is not inserted into the needle hole, the travel switch resets to enter a second state (disconnection), and the on-off state of the travel switch is displayed through the state display, so that the feedback of the connection state of the connector is realized.
Preferably, travel switch includes the travel switch body and locates the action end on the travel switch body, the travel switch body is installed on the inner wall of pinhole, the action end is followed the radial direction action of pinhole.
Preferably, the pin pairs are provided in plurality, and each pin pair is provided with the travel switch; each travel switch is in communication connection with the state display, and the state display is used for displaying the state of each travel switch.
Preferably, the device also comprises a controller and an alarm; the controller is respectively in communication connection with the state display and the alarm and is used for controlling the alarm to give an alarm when the states displayed by the state display are inconsistent. When the connector is disconnected, the state of each travel switch displayed by the state display should be the second state (disconnected). When the connectors are normally connected, the status display displays that the status of each travel switch should be the first status (on). When the states displayed by the state display are inconsistent, namely the states of part of the travel switches are displayed as the first state, and the states of part of the travel switches are displayed as the second state, the situation that the pins corresponding to the second state are connected abnormally is shown.
Owing to adopted above technical scheme, compare with prior art, the utility model discloses can the every contact pin of audio-visual feedback be to whether correctly connecting. When a certain male pin cannot be correctly inserted into the female pin due to deflection, pin withdrawal or pin breakage, the display of the state display can be quickly identified, and the alarm can remind maintenance personnel to correct the pin in time, so that good connection of each pair of pins is ensured, locomotive application faults caused by poor connection of the connector are avoided, and the utilization rate of the elevator is reduced.

Detailed Description
The present invention will be described in further detail with reference to the accompanying drawings.
Example 1
Referring to fig. 1 to 3, a connector connection state feedback device for a locomotive includes a pin pair including a male pin 1 and a female pin 2, the male pin 1 having a pin body 11, the female pin 2 having a pin hole 21 into which the pin body 11 is inserted; further comprising:
travel switch 3, including the travel switch body with locate the action end on the travel switch body, the travel switch body is installed on the inner wall of pinhole 21, the action end is followed the radial direction action of pinhole 21.
The state display 4 is in communication connection with the travel switch 3 and is used for displaying the state of the travel switch 3;
as shown in fig. 2 and 3, when the needle body 11 is inserted into the needle hole 21, the state indicator 4 indicates that the stroke switch 3 is in the first state (on). When the needle body 11 is not inserted into the needle hole 21, the state indicator 4 indicates that the stroke switch 3 is in the second state (off). In this embodiment, the status indicator represents the first status with green, and the second status with red.
In use, the status display should appear red when the connector is disconnected (i.e. the needle 11 is not inserted into the needle hole 21). When the connector is normally connected (i.e., the needle 11 is inserted into the needle hole 21), the status display shows green. When the needle body 11 is inserted into the needle hole 21 and the status indicator shows red, it indicates that the connector is abnormal.
Example 2
A connector connection state feedback device for a motorcycle, as shown in fig. 7, includes a plurality of pin pairs in embodiment 1, each of which is mounted with the stroke switch 3. Each travel switch 3 is in communication connection with the status display 4, and the status display 4 is used for displaying the status of each travel switch 3.
The device also comprises a controller 5 and an alarm 6; the controller 5 is in communication connection with the state display 4 and the alarm 6 respectively, and is used for controlling the alarm 6 to give an alarm when the states displayed by the state display 4 are inconsistent.
In use, the status display should display the status of each travel switch in red when the connector is disconnected. The status display should display the status of each travel switch as green when the connector is normally connected. And when the states displayed by the state display are inconsistent, namely the states of part of the travel switches are displayed as green, and the states of part of the travel switches are displayed as red, the condition that the pins corresponding to the red are connected abnormally is shown.
